QN9030THN/001Z Overview
The QN9030THN/001Z is a highly integrated ultra-low power Bluetooth 5.1 System-on-Chip (SoC) designed for wireless connectivity solutions. It combines advanced radio performance with a 32-bit ARM Cortex-M4 core, offering efficient processing capabilities for complex applications. This device supports Bluetooth Low Energy (BLE) with enhanced features such as extended range and improved data throughput, making it ideal for industrial, smart home, and IoT applications. QN9030THN/001Z Technical Specifications
| Parameter | Specification |
|---|---|
| Core | 32-bit ARM Cortex-M4, 48 MHz |
| Wireless Protocol | Bluetooth 5.1 Low Energy (BLE) |
| Operating Voltage | 1.8 V to 3.6 V |
| Flash Memory | 256 KB embedded Flash |
| RAM | 64 KB embedded SRAM |
| RF Output Power | Up to +8 dBm |
| Receiver Sensitivity | -95 dBm |
| Package | 24-pin QFN (4 x 4 mm) |
| Temperature Range | -40 ??C to +85 ??C |
| Interfaces | UART, SPI, I2C, ADC, PWM |
QN9030THN/001Z Key Features
- Bluetooth 5.1 Low Energy support: Enables improved location services and enhanced data rates, providing robust wireless connectivity for modern IoT devices.
- ARM Cortex-M4 core at 48 MHz: Offers efficient processing power for complex algorithms and application code while maintaining low power consumption.
- Integrated RF transceiver with +8 dBm output power: Supports extended wireless range and reliable signal quality in challenging industrial environments.
- 256 KB embedded Flash and 64 KB SRAM: Provides ample memory for application code and data, reducing the need for external memory components.
- Wide operating voltage range (1.8 V to 3.6 V): Allows flexible power supply options and supports battery-operated devices with extended runtimes.
- Multiple communication interfaces: UART, SPI, I2C, ADC, and PWM enable versatile integration with sensors, actuators, and other peripherals.
- Compact 24-pin QFN package: Facilitates space-saving PCB designs suitable for compact wireless modules and portable devices.

Typical Applications
- Wireless sensor nodes and industrial monitoring devices requiring long battery life and robust BLE connectivity in harsh environments.
- Smart home products such as lighting controls and security systems that benefit from low power consumption and compact form factor.
- Wearable devices needing efficient processing and reliable Bluetooth communication for health and fitness tracking.
- Asset tracking and location services leveraging Bluetooth 5.1 features for improved positioning accuracy and data throughput.
